public interface Message
extends java.io.Serializable
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
CREDENTIALS_CHARSET_HEADER |
static java.lang.String |
DS_ID_HEADER |
static java.lang.String |
ENDPOINT_HEADER |
static java.lang.String |
HIDDEN_CREDENTIALS |
static java.lang.String |
REMOTE_CREDENTIALS_CHARSET_HEADER |
static java.lang.String |
REMOTE_CREDENTIALS_HEADER |
| Modifier and Type | Method and Description |
|---|---|
java.lang.Object |
getBody() |
java.lang.Object |
getClientId() |
java.lang.String |
getDestination() |
java.lang.Object |
getHeader(java.lang.String name) |
java.util.Map<java.lang.String,java.lang.Object> |
getHeaders() |
java.lang.String |
getMessageId() |
long |
getTimestamp() |
long |
getTimeToLive() |
boolean |
headerExists(java.lang.String name) |
void |
setBody(java.lang.Object value) |
void |
setClientId(java.lang.Object value) |
void |
setDestination(java.lang.String value) |
void |
setHeader(java.lang.String name,
java.lang.Object value) |
void |
setHeaders(java.util.Map<java.lang.String,java.lang.Object> value) |
void |
setMessageId(java.lang.String value) |
void |
setTimestamp(long value) |
void |
setTimeToLive(long value) |
java.lang.String |
toString(java.lang.String indent) |
static final java.lang.String ENDPOINT_HEADER
static final java.lang.String CREDENTIALS_CHARSET_HEADER
static final java.lang.String REMOTE_CREDENTIALS_HEADER
static final java.lang.String REMOTE_CREDENTIALS_CHARSET_HEADER
static final java.lang.String DS_ID_HEADER
static final java.lang.String HIDDEN_CREDENTIALS
java.lang.Object getBody()
java.lang.Object getClientId()
java.lang.String getDestination()
java.lang.Object getHeader(java.lang.String name)
java.util.Map<java.lang.String,java.lang.Object> getHeaders()
java.lang.String getMessageId()
long getTimestamp()
long getTimeToLive()
boolean headerExists(java.lang.String name)
void setBody(java.lang.Object value)
void setClientId(java.lang.Object value)
void setDestination(java.lang.String value)
void setHeader(java.lang.String name,
java.lang.Object value)
void setHeaders(java.util.Map<java.lang.String,java.lang.Object> value)
void setMessageId(java.lang.String value)
void setTimestamp(long value)
void setTimeToLive(long value)
java.lang.String toString(java.lang.String indent)